Eagle Mountain Volunteers in Police Service (EMVIPS) is the public name of UCSO CITY VIPS, a Utah nonprofit formed in September 2015. We provide non-sworn volunteer support to the Utah County Sheriff’s Office in Eagle Mountain.
No. EMVIPS is an independent nonprofit. We provide non-sworn volunteer support to the Utah County Sheriff’s Office. We are not the Sheriff’s Office and we are not a city department.
